Confucian Wisdom Still Applies Today

Even though his knowledge is more than 2500 years old, the ancient wisdom of Confucius is still very applicable, even today.

Confucian wisdom is primarily drawn from what’s known as the Analects of Confucius, a collection of conversations and writings that were recorded over the course of several decades.

Why Are The Analects of Confucius so Popular?

The Confucian Analects are basically snippets of his recorded conversations where he had many wise and enlightening things to say to people. That is why they are so popular. The Analects contain a lot of wisdom in such compact form. When taken in their proper context, there is a lot of wisdom we can gain from the knowledge that he had.

Why Was Confucius So Fond of Knowledge?

Confucius in end effect wanted to reform people and government and establish greater unity and moral principles that reflected observing the spirit of the law (principles-based, such as with virtue and uprightness) not just the letter of the law (rules only). This is a very important difference – being ethical, not just legal, and it’s much higher calling and responsibility.
